Ethyl 2-(4-hydroxyphenyl)-4-methylthiazole-5-carboxylate is a thiazole heterocyclic compound and an important pharmaceutical intermediate, mainly used in the synthesis of febuxostat. It appears as a white crystalline powder with high purity and good stability. It is insoluble in water but soluble in most organic solvents, has no special volatility, and is classified as an ordinary non-hazardous chemical.

Uses
1. Core Uses:Key intermediate (Intermediate 2) for febuxostat, a drug for gout.
2. Used in the synthesis of APIs for the treatment of hyperuricemia and gout.
3. Serves as an organic synthesis scaffold for thiazole derivatives, used in the preparation of biologically active heterocyclic compounds.
